VFO Channel representation within the binary codeplug.
Each channel requires 0x38b:
7 6 5 4 3 2 1 0 7 6 5 4 3 2 1 0 7 6 5 4 3 2 1 0 7 6 5 4 3 2 1 0
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
00 | Name, 16 x ASCII, 0xff terminated ...
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
0c ... |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
10 | RX Frequency, 8 x BCD digits, little-endian |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
14 | TX Frequency, 8 x BCD digits, little-endian |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
18 | Mode (Analog/Digital) | Unused, set to 0x00 | Transmit timeout |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
1c | Transmit timeout rekey | Admit criterion | Unknown, set to 0x50 | Scan list index (+1) |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
20 | CTCSS/DCS RX | CTCSS/DCS TX |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
24 | Unused, set to 0x00 | TX DTMF system index (+1) | Unused set to 0x00 | RX DTMF system index (+1) |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
28 | Unused, set to 0x00 | Privacy group index | TX color-code | RX group list index (+1) |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
2c | RX color code | Emergency system index (+1) | Contact index (+1), little endian |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
30 |DCC|EAA| 0 0 0 0 | ARTS | 0 |SLT| 0 |PRV| 0 0 0 |PCC| STE |NFS| 0 | PTTId | 0 |DCD|PWR|VOX|ASE|LWK|TLK|RXO|BW |SQT|
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
34 | Offset Frequency in 1kHz, 4-digit BCD, little endian | StepSize |OffsDir| 0 0 | |
+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+---+
DCC = Data call confirm, EAA = Emergency Alarm ACK, SLT = Repeater slot, PRV = Privacy Enable,
PCC = Private call confirm, NSF = Non-STE Frequency, DCD = Direct call dual capacity mode, PWR = Power, ASE = Autoscan enable,
LWK = Lone worker enable, TLK = Talk around enable, RXO = RX only, BW = Band width, SQT = Squelch type
OffsDir = Offset direction, 0=none, 1=+, 2=-,
